WebThe simplest steels are iron (Fe) alloyed with carbon (C) (about 0.1% to 1%, depending on type) and nothing else (excepting negligible traces via slight impurities); these are called carbon steels. However, the term "alloy steel" is the standard term referring to steels with other alloying elements added deliberately in addition to the carbon. WebPhosphorus increases strength and hardness, but at the expense of ductility and impact to toughness, especially in higher carbon steels that are quenched and tempered.
